The compound interest on Rs. $100000$ at $20\%$ per annum for $2$ years $3$ months, compound annually is ________.

  1. Rs. $151200$
  2. Rs. $100000$
  3. Rs. $51200$
  4. Rs. $251200$

Explanation

Principal = 100000, Rate = 20%, Time = 2.25 years. Amount = 100000 * (1 + 0.2)^2 * (1 + 0.2 * 0.25) = 100000 * 1.44 * 1.05 = 151200. Interest = 151200 - 100000 = 51200.

The amount for 2 years at 20 percent is calculated using the compound interest formula Amount = Principal times (1 + Rate divided by 100) raised to the power of Time, giving 100000 times 1.2 raised to the power of 2, which equals Rs. 144000. For the remaining 3 months, the interest is simple interest on this new base, calculated as 144000 times 20 divided by 100 times 3 divided by 12, resulting in Rs. 7200. The compound interest is the final amount minus the principal, which is (144000 plus 7200) minus 100000, yielding Rs. 51200.
